We are very pleased to announce this call for abstracts for the DanTermBank Workshop, which is held in Copenhagen, Denmark, and organized by the DanTermBank research team at the Dept. of International Business Communication (IBC) at Copenhagen Business School.

TOPICS:
This workshop calls for presentations on topics concerning automatic methods for: knowledge extraction, ontology construction and ontology validation.

The workshop will comprise a keynote speech and two sessions:

  • From text to ontology (morning session)
  • Ontology validation (afternoon session)

DanTermBank:
The aim of the DanTermBank project is to develop methods for automatic knowledge extraction, automatic construction and updating of ontologies, automatic merging of terminological data from various existing sources, as well as methods for target group oriented knowledge dissemination. The research carried out in the project is a prerequisite for establishing a national Danish term bank which can ensure development and quality of Danish LSP.
